No, those are ruminants. Rudiments<\/a> are set patterns – the building blocks of what we play on the drums. <\/p>\n\n\n\n

It\u2019s important to learn them early on as they set you up for better technique, timing, and general flow around the kit. Here are the 5 rudiments every beginner should learn first (in order).<\/p>\n\n\n\n
